In the movie "Thor" who is the leader of the Frost Giants?

The story behind the answer

In the 2011 movie Thor, Laufey is the leader and king of the Frost Giants. He rules Jotunheim, the icy realm inhabited by the Frost Giants, and is portrayed as one of Asgard’s oldest enemies. The character is played by Colm Feore.

Thor’s opening sequence establishes the history between Laufey and Odin. Years before the main story, the Frost Giants invade Earth, and Odin defeats them, taking the Casket of Ancient Winters and rescuing the infant Loki. Laufey is later revealed to be Loki’s biological father, although Loki is raised in Asgard as Odin’s son.

Laufey’s role is central to Loki’s identity crisis. After learning his true heritage, Loki seeks out Laufey and secretly offers to help him enter Asgard and kill Odin. Loki ultimately murders Laufey himself, using the act to appear loyal to Asgard while advancing his own plans. A common mix-up is calling Laufey simply a Frost Giant; he is specifically the ruler of the Frost Giants in the film, while Jotunheim is their home world.
